CVE-2024-53496
my-site · my-site
A critical vulnerability, identified as CVE-2024-53496 with a CVSS score of 9.8, has been discovered in my-site and potentially other products.
Executive summary
A critical vulnerability, identified as CVE-2024-53496 with a CVSS score of 9.8, has been discovered in my-site and potentially other products. This flaw allows an unauthenticated attacker to bypass security controls and access sensitive components, posing a significant risk of data breaches, unauthorized system access, and full system compromise. Immediate patching is required to mitigate this severe threat.
Vulnerability
The vulnerability is an incorrect access control implementation within the doFilter function, a core component used for intercepting and processing web requests. This function fails to adequately verify if a user is authenticated before forwarding a request to protected application components. An unauthenticated remote attacker can exploit this by sending a specially crafted HTTP request directly to a sensitive endpoint (e.g., an administrative panel, an API for data access, or a configuration page) that should otherwise require a valid user session. The flawed filter will improperly grant access, allowing the attacker to execute privileged actions, view sensitive data, or modify system configurations without any credentials.
Business impact
This vulnerability is rated as critical severity with a CVSS score of 9.8, reflecting the ease of exploitation and the potential for severe damage. Successful exploitation could lead to a complete compromise of the application's confidentiality, integrity, and availability. The business risks include major data breaches involving sensitive corporate or customer information (PII), financial loss, reputational damage, and potential regulatory fines. Since no authentication is required, the vulnerability can be easily exploited by a wide range of threat actors, posing a direct and immediate threat to the organization.
Remediation
Immediate Action: Immediately update affected instances of my-site and any other impacted products to the latest patched version provided by the vendor. After applying the update, it is critical to review access logs for any anomalous or suspicious activity preceding the patch, looking for signs of potential compromise.
Proactive Monitoring: Implement enhanced monitoring on affected systems. Security teams should look for direct access attempts to sensitive URLs or API endpoints that are not preceded by a successful login event. Monitor web server and application logs for HTTP 403 (Forbidden) errors that suddenly stop, or for successful (HTTP 200) responses to requests for restricted pages from unknown IP addresses. A Web Application Firewall (WAF) can be configured to specifically block unauthenticated requests to known sensitive paths.
Compensating Controls: If immediate patching is not feasible, implement compensating controls to reduce risk. Restrict network access to the affected application, allowing connections only from trusted IP addresses. If possible, place the application behind a reverse proxy or WAF with strict rules to enforce authentication on all sensitive endpoints. As a last resort, consider taking the affected system offline until it can be patched.
Exploitation status
Public Exploit Available: False
Analyst recommendation
Given the critical CVSS score of 9.8, this vulnerability represents an exceptionally high risk to the organization. The remediation plan should be executed as an emergency action. We strongly recommend prioritizing the immediate deployment of vendor-supplied patches to all affected systems. Although there is no evidence of active exploitation at this time, the trivial nature of the vulnerability means that exploitation is imminent. All compensating controls and monitoring recommendations should be implemented to provide defense-in-depth and detect potential compromise.